Hi PeggyT,

After a could of tries (and having the latest version of skype - thanks Dimitris) I managed to conference in a couple of lines with the following drawbacks:
* You cannot conference supressed numbers into a conference call. No idea why - this seems like a bug
* If a new call comes in and you want to conference him/her in, the other people that were in the conference are muted.
* In usual conference calls, when a new party enters the conference a beeping-sound announces a new participant. This is not the case for a skype conf call
* A really nice, nice, nice feature would be that you would have the posibility to add an incomming call directly to a existing conference call. This would make handling of conf calls a whole lot easier.

Hope this gives you a bit of insights on my tests.
